OVS MORPVI"G <br /> Off` OP <br /> aw PUBLIC MEETING MINUTES <br /> APRIL 19- Conservation Commission <br /> Meering broadcasted by LexMedia <br /> AGENDA Monday, January 13'h, 6:30 p.m., Parker Room, Town Office Building <br /> Commissioners Present: Phil Hamilton, David Langseth, Alex Dohan, Holly Samuels, Kevin <br /> Beuttell and Ruth Ladd <br /> Staff Present: Jordan McCarron, Karen Mullins and Katie Luczai <br /> 6:30 pm <br /> - Stewardship Report: 2019 Year in Review <br /> Hayden Woods Improvement Project <br /> • The Conservation Department received the grant in 2017 and have completed the project <br /> during 2019. <br /> • Roughly 0.25 miles of trail was improved. <br /> • The trail connected Hayden Avenue and Waltham Street trail heads to the main trail system <br /> in Hayden Woods. This connection was created in hopes to provide possible future trail <br /> connections through ACROSS Lexington. <br /> • Ms. Mullins, the Conservation Director, noted that any formal connections created for <br /> commercial properties on Hayden Avenue would have to be established with trail <br /> easements. This was in response to a comment regarding the possibility of making <br /> permanent a temporary access trail from 33 Hayden Ave. <br /> Goodwin Properties <br /> • Members of the Citizens for Lexington Conservation (CLC) and Conservation staff <br /> completed baseline reporting and paperwork for a conservation restriction on the two <br /> Goodwin Parcels, located in Meagherville and Katandin Woods Conservation Areas. The <br /> CRs are currently awaiting state review. <br /> Cotton Farm <br /> • The major project at Cotton Farm to improve trails, parking and construct an overlook <br /> platform was started in 2019 and is now substantially completed. <br /> • Conservation Steward Jeff Howry reported on the orchard at Cotton Farm. The apple trees <br /> at Cotton Farm had a very difficult year. There was about 100% fruit loss due to hot <br /> weather, disease and insects. <br />
